Preparing Your Animals



To guarantee the security and health of your pet dogs, it's necessary to appropriately prepare them before any type of parasite extermination takes place. Before the pest control specialists get here, make sure to eliminate all pet food and water bowls from the therapy area. Furthermore, secure any kind of toys or bedding that your pet dogs frequently use to prevent contamination from the chemicals used throughout the elimination procedure.

An additional crucial step in preparing your family pets is to discover a refuge to keep them during the treatment. Whether it's a good friend's residence, a pet dog daycare, or a space in your home far away from the affected area, make sure that your pet dogs are kept in a protected and comfortable atmosphere until the extermination is full.

Furthermore, it's important to speak with your veterinarian or the parasite control professionals about any particular preventative measures you need to take based on your pet dog's health condition or species. By following these preparation steps, you can aid minimize the tension and possible threats to your cherished pets throughout the bug extermination process.

Safety And Security Safety Measures During Therapy



During the pest extermination therapy, guarantee your pets are kept in a safe and secure location away from the affected location to stop any potential exposure to damaging chemicals. It's important to secure your family pets' well-being by restricting them to a different space or location that isn't being treated. This precaution will reduce the risk of unintended contact with chemicals or other extermination substances that might posture a threat to your hairy friends.



In addition, ensure to communicate successfully with the bug control professionals performing the therapy. Notify them about the visibility of pet dogs in your house so they can take added preventative measures and utilize pet-safe methods when possible. Plainly identify any rooms or locations where your animals are kept to stay clear of unintentional exposure throughout the elimination process.

Aftercare for Your Pet dogs



Guarantee your pet dogs have accessibility to clean water and a risk-free, comfortable environment following the insect elimination therapy. It's important to give correct aftercare for your fuzzy friends to help them recuperate from the stress of the extermination process.

Here are some vital steps to adhere to:

- ** Display Their Actions **: Watch on your pet dogs for any type of indicators of distress or unusual habits after the therapy. If you see anything worrying, consult your veterinarian promptly.

- ** Maintain a Clean Living Area **: On a regular basis clean and vacuum your home to eliminate any kind of recurring chemicals or pests that might still exist. This will certainly help create a much healthier environment for your pet dogs.

- ** Adhere To Vet Recommendations **: If your vet offers certain directions for post-extermination care, make sure to follow them diligently to guarantee your family pets' health.

- ** Supply Convenience and Reassurance **: Spend high quality time with your pets, offer them convenience, and guarantee them that they're secure. This can assist relieve any kind of anxiety they may be experiencing because of the current pest control therapy.
